What Seniors Should Look for in a Phone?
Focus on the features outlined below when choosing an easy, reliable, and stress-free phone at Visible by Verizon:
- Large Display and Readable Fonts: Bigger screens and adjustable text sizes facilitate reading messages, browsing, and enjoying video calls without straining your eyes.
- Loud and Clear Sound: A strong speaker and hearing-aid compatibility ensure calls are crisp and easy to follow, even in noisy environments.
- Simple Navigation: Phones with simplified menus, voice assistants, or easy-mode interfaces are ideal for seniors who prefer a less cluttered experience.
- Long Battery Life: Opt for a phone with a lasting battery to avoid worrying about constantly charging.
- Durability and Reliability: Seniors should also select sturdy phones with protective cases to withstand drops and daily wear.
- Emergency and Health Features: Some smartphones pair with medical alert apps or include SOS features, adding an extra layer of safety through smartwatches.
Tip: Select a user-friendly phone that supports your independence and peace of mind.

Samsung Galaxy A16 5G.
The Samsung Galaxy A16 5G is an affordable and reliable smartphone, featuring a large display, strong battery life, and an easy-to-use interface, making it ideal for seniors who want modern features and everyday simplicity.
Key Features.
- A 6.7-inch display makes reading messages, browsing, and video calls straightforward.
- 5G connectivity ensures fast internet speeds on Verizon’s network.
- A long-lasting battery to use all day on a single charge.
- Effective dual cameras for capturing photos and video chats with family.
- One UI Easy Mode allows for larger icons and simpler layouts, making it easier for seniors to use.
Pros and Cons.
Pros:
- Affordable compared to premium models.
- Big screen for readability.
- Strong battery life for daily use.
- Reliable 5G connectivity.
- Large text and simplified menus support senior-friendly settings.
Cons:
- Basic camera quality compared to higher-end phones.
- Less durable plastic design than premium models.
- It may feel slightly large for seniors who prefer compact phones.

Pricing.
- Around $ 199 at Visible by Verizon, or you can choose twelve-month installments at $16.58 per month.
Apple iPhone 13.
The Apple iPhone 13 combines Apple’s trademark simplicity with strong performance and accessibility features, making it an excellent choice for seniors seeking a smooth, dependable smartphone experience that will last for years.
Key Features.
- A 6.1-inch Super Retina XDR display for easy reading, whether indoors or outdoors.
- Built-in features like larger text, VoiceOver (a screen reader), and Siri voice commands make the Apple iPhone 13 a senior-friendly device.
- Apple updates keep the phone secure and easy to use over time.
- Dual 12MP cameras capture high-quality photos and videos for family memories.
- Ceramic Shield glass and water resistance offer extra protection.
Pros and Cons.
Pros:
- A very user-friendly interface with a minimal learning curve.
- Long-term software support for seniors who keep their phones for many years.
- High-quality screen and speakers for clear calls and media.
- Many built-in accessibility features.
Cons:
- More expensive than some Android alternatives.
- Good battery life, but not the longest in Apple’s lineup.
- Seniors who want simple calling and texting may find it overkill.

Pricing.
The Pricing typically ranges from $929, or $ 25.81 per month on 36-month installments at Visible by Verizon, depending on whether you choose a new or refurbished phone.

Moto G Stylus 5G.
The Moto G Stylus 5G (2022) stands out with its built-in stylus pen, making it easier for seniors to tap small icons, write notes, and navigate menus without mistakes.
Key Features.
- A 6.8-inch FHD+ display that helps with excellent readability.
- Built-in stylus for precise navigation, signing documents, or jotting notes.
- 5,000 mAh battery provides up to two days of use on a single charge.
- 5G connectivity for fast internet speeds on Visible’s network.
- A clean Android interface with minimal clutter, which is easier to use for seniors.
Pros and Cons.
Pros:
- Huge display for easy reading and video calls.
- Senior-friendly and precise stylus.
- Excellent battery life up to two days.
- Affordable compared to premium models.
Cons:
- A bulkier size may feel large in the hand.
- It has decent camera quality, but not as strong as premium phones.

Pricing.
Visible by Verizon offers the Moto G Stylus 5G phones at around $260, making them the most affordable smartphones for seniors who want large, easy-to-read screens and appreciate the stylus for accuracy when navigating.

Do all these phones work with Visible by Verizon?
The phones we have reviewed are fully compatible with the Visible by Verizon network, which you can check with Visible’s compatibility checker. Most modern smartphones, including iPhones and Samsung Galaxy models, are also hearing-aid compatible (HAC) and support assistive technologies. Always check the phone’s HAC rating, specifically M3/T3 or higher.
